A con man and a Chinese government agent each have their own reasons for trying to recover a historical artifact from agents of Japan.
With its Japanese spies, female sharpshooters, wannabe swindlers, and high-octane plane chases, director Pan Anzi throws everything at this exhilarating riff on the Spaghetti Western. From the desert opening to a finale in glamorous Shanghai, For a Few Bullets will leave you breathless.
